Linda Hughes Willingham
Thomson, GA – Mrs. Linda Hughes Willingham, 77, of South Lake Drive, entered into rest October 26, 2016.
Mrs. Willingham a native of Clarke County, Georgia was the daughter of the late Clinton D. and Lavada Peavy Hughes. She was a long-time resident of Thomson, Georgia, having moved with her family after retiring as a Customer Service Representative from Lowes Corp. in Columbia, South Carolina. Mrs. Willingham was a 1957 graduate of Richmond Academy and a Presbyterian by faith.
Survivors include her beloved husband, William Clark Willingham Jr.; sons, William C. Willingham, III and Wesley T. Willingham both of Thomson, and Clinton D. Willingham (Debbie) of Irwin, NC; sisters, Pat Brigham (Charles) of Marietta, GA, and Amanda Wagner (Jim) of Warner Robins, GA; grandchildren, Ashley, Lindsay, and Clark Willingham; and four great grandchildren.
Graveside services will be held at 11 o'clock a.m., Monday, October 31, 2016, at Westover Memorial Park, Augusta, GA with Rev. John Barnes officiating.
The family will receive friends from 6 until 8 p.m. Sunday at the funeral home.
In lieu of flowers the family request memorials be made to the American Cancer Society.
Beggs Funeral Home, 799 Cobbham Rd., Thomson, Georgia is in charge of arrangements.
